Sheriff’s Office Unveils Video of Teens Kicking Doors in ‘Door Kick Challenge’

Officials warn that the prank’s aggressive escalation into forced entry coupled with simulated gunfire could prompt lethal homeowner responses.

Overview

  • Security footage released by the Hillsborough County Sheriff’s Office shows five juvenile suspects breaking into a Riverview home around 10:30 p.m. and firing an airsoft gun.
  • Deputies have identified the mask-wearing youths and are urging parents to speak with their children about the dangers of the viral “door kick challenge.”
  • Titania Jordan of Bark Technologies said teens pursue the stunt for online clout without weighing the risk of serious harm or criminal charges.
  • A local resident cautioned that Florida’s permissive self-defense laws increase the likelihood that armed homeowners could lawfully use lethal force.
  • Law enforcement agencies in multiple states have issued warnings after similar incidents, stressing legal and safety consequences of the challenge.
